The Role of Virtual Reality in Education: A New Frontier for Learning

Virtual Reality in Education

Virtual reality (VR) is transforming the educational landscape by offering immersive learning experiences that engage students in ways traditional teaching methods cannot. By simulating real-world scenarios, VR enhances understanding and retention of complex concepts, making education more interactive and effective. This article explores the applications of VR in education, its benefits, challenges, and future potential.

Applications of VR in Education

Immersive Learning Environments: VR creates fully immersive environments where students can engage with educational content. This can include virtual field trips to historical sites, museums, or even outer space.

Example: Students studying ancient civilizations can explore a virtual reconstruction of a historical site, providing a hands-on understanding of the culture and architecture.

Simulations and Experiential Learning: VR allows students to practice skills in simulated environments. This is particularly useful in fields such as medicine, engineering, and aviation, where hands-on experience is crucial.

Case Study: Medical students can practice surgical procedures in a virtual operating room, gaining valuable experience without the risk of harming patients.

Collaboration and Social Learning: VR can facilitate collaborative learning experiences where students work together in a virtual space, enhancing teamwork and communication skills.

Example: Students from different locations can gather in a virtual classroom to participate in group projects, fostering a sense of community and collaboration.

Personalized Learning Experiences: VR technology can adapt to individual learning styles and paces, allowing students to engage with content in ways that suit their preferences.

Benefits of VR in Education

  1. Enhanced Engagement: VR captures students’ attention and encourages active participation, leading to improved motivation and interest in learning.
  2. Improved Retention: Immersive experiences can lead to better retention of information. Students are more likely to remember concepts they have experienced firsthand.
  3. Safe Learning Environment: VR provides a safe space for students to practice skills and explore concepts without the risks associated with real-world scenarios.
  4. Access to Unique Experiences: VR can bring experiences to students that they may not have access to otherwise, such as virtual field trips to remote locations or events.

Challenges of Implementing VR in Education

Despite its advantages, the integration of VR in education faces several challenges:

  • Cost of Equipment and Development: High-quality VR headsets and the development of educational content can be expensive, limiting access for some schools and institutions.
  • Technical Challenges: Implementing VR in classrooms requires reliable technology and infrastructure. Schools may face challenges related to bandwidth, software compatibility, and maintenance.
  • Training for Educators: Teachers need training to effectively integrate VR into their teaching practices. A lack of familiarity with the technology can hinder its successful implementation.
  • Equity and Access Issues: Not all students have equal access to VR technology, which can create disparities in learning opportunities. Ensuring equitable access is crucial for maximizing the benefits of VR.

The Future of VR in Education

The future of VR in education holds significant promise, with ongoing advancements likely to enhance its applications:

  • Integration with Artificial Intelligence: The convergence of VR with AI can create adaptive learning environments that tailor experiences to individual student needs and preferences.
  • Expanded Curriculum Applications: As VR technology advances, its applications can expand across various subjects, from science and math to the arts and humanities, creating a more comprehensive educational tool.
  • Global Learning Communities: VR can facilitate connections between students around the world, fostering cross-cultural understanding and collaboration through shared virtual experiences.
  • Research and Development: Continued research into the effectiveness of VR in educational contexts will help refine teaching methods and demonstrate its impact on learning outcomes.
